Isovitexin 2''-(6'''-(E)-p-coumaroylglucoside)

Details

Top
Internal ID 0758998b-f252-4b75-9a9e-d650a202d705
Taxonomy Phenylpropanoids and polyketides > Flavonoids > Flavonoid glycosides > Flavonoid C-glycosides
IUPAC Name [(2R,3S,4S,5R,6S)-6-[(2S,3R,4S,5S,6R)-2-[5,7-dihydroxy-2-(4-hydroxyphenyl)-4-oxochromen-6-yl]-4,5-dihydroxy-6-(hydroxymethyl)oxan-3-yl]oxy-3,4,5-trihydroxyoxan-2-yl]methyl (E)-3-(4-hydroxyphenyl)prop-2-enoate
SMILES (Canonical) C1=CC(=CC=C1C=CC(=O)OCC2C(C(C(C(O2)OC3C(C(C(OC3C4=C(C5=C(C=C4O)OC(=CC5=O)C6=CC=C(C=C6)O)O)CO)O)O)O)O)O)O
SMILES (Isomeric) C1=CC(=CC=C1/C=C/C(=O)OC[C@@H]2[C@H]([C@@H]([C@H]([C@@H](O2)O[C@@H]3[C@H]([C@@H]([C@H](O[C@H]3C4=C(C5=C(C=C4O)OC(=CC5=O)C6=CC=C(C=C6)O)O)CO)O)O)O)O)O)O
InChI InChI=1S/C36H36O17/c37-13-23-28(43)32(47)35(53-36-33(48)31(46)29(44)24(52-36)14-49-25(42)10-3-15-1-6-17(38)7-2-15)34(51-23)27-20(41)12-22-26(30(27)45)19(40)11-21(50-22)16-4-8-18(39)9-5-16/h1-12,23-24,28-29,31-39,41,43-48H,13-14H2/b10-3+/t23-,24-,28-,29-,31+,32+,33-,34+,35-,36+/m1/s1
InChI Key RECLDAGWBWVMCW-FLVHHGMVSA-N

Physical and Chemical Properties

Top
Molecular Formula C36H36O17
Molecular Weight 740.70 g/mol
Exact Mass 740.19524968 g/mol
Topological Polar Surface Area (TPSA) 283.00 Ų
XlogP 0.40

Plants that contains it

Top
Below are displayed all the plants proven (via scientific papers) to contain this compound!
To see more specific details click the taxa you are interested in.
Cucumis sativus
Oxalis triangularis
